Feast on the flavours of Mexico on the Pacific Coast
As ‘Restaurant Week’ takes place in Puerto Vallarta and Riviera Nayarit, two enchanting regions in Mexico, discover why they are unsurpassed hotspots for food lovers…
Arguably the most important culinary destinations in Mexico, Puerto Vallarta and Riviera Nayarit combine many cultures together with their diverse range of cuisines, from traditional Mexican dishes, to Asian fusion, creating an exciting journey for the taste buds.
Celebrating this gastronomical diversity, ‘Restaurant Week’ returns to the areas for the 11th year running, in the form of a 17-day festival from May 15th – 31st 2015. Involving over 35 regional restaurants from along the coast, offering special menus and pricing for this period, ranging anywhere from $199 to $299 Mexican pesos per person (Between £8 – £12). With the tagline “The Restaurant Event That Pampers Your Palate”, it’s a fantastic way for restaurants to showcase their creativity and inject passion into their dishes, giving an overview of the varied tastes on offer, to visitors and locals alike.
Set against breathtaking backdrops, from tapas overlooking the Sierra Madre mountain range, to fresh seafood on a pristine, sandy beach in Riviera Nayarit, there are endless options for a one-of-a-kind dining experience here.
